Moldy Scent/ Wet Insulation
Roof covering leaks are just as damaging to the ventilation system of any type of household. They corrupt the soffit vents that absorb outside air as well as manipulate the warm attic room air out with roof vents as well as degrade most home heating, air flow, as well as air conditioning (HEATING AND COOLING) systems, so you regard a moldy smell when you turn your air conditioning or heating system on.
Cracked/Missing Tiles, Rusting Gutters, as well as Damp Pipes
To discover this set, you'll have to be much more willful about doing roofing leakage check-ups. Most individuals don't just awaken and take a look at their tiles and rain gutters. Nonetheless, this is something you'll need to begin doing consistently as a property owner or house cleaner. Harmed shingles open the home window for moisture to get through, as well as you'll be stunned at the extent of damage that days of leaving damaged tiles over your home's head can trigger.
Fire place cooktop pipes are likewise great indications of a roof in bad standing. If they feel moist or look corroded, your roof covering might be the cause. You can likewise inspect your seamless gutters for corroded seams or spots, which typically open up as a result of development and contraction.
Wall Growths
All you need to obtain mold, fungis, algae, moss, mold and mildew, and also other terrible stuff on your walls is water. That's not to state leaking roofings are constantly in charge of these developments, specifically if the affected areas are in damp or dark places. However, if the impacted areas are sun-kissed, then it's probably an indication that water's dripping from somewhere.
Ceiling Areas as well as Spots
If the interior ceiling starts turning brownish when it was previously beautiful white-colored, then the chances that you have a leak are very high. These ceiling spots are usually surrounded by faded rings as well as shaped like puddles. Pay close attention to the niches and corners of the ceilings; they're sometimes the first indications you get.

HOW DO YOU REPAIR A LEAKY ROOF?
Signs of a roof leak include:
Water staining on your ceiling, walls, or insulation Visible water drips or pooling when it rains A musty smell in your attic or crawlspace Increased humidity in your home or your attic Rusting flashing on your roof Warped shingles Algae or plant growth on your roof How Are Roof Leaks Repaired?
The first steps in repairing a roof leak are to identify where the leak is coming from and what is causing the leak. Starting with where the symptom showed up (such as a drip in your rafters), your roofer will work their way up, following the leak to its source. This can be a little tricky as sometimes, when water gets into your roof, it can show up relatively far away from where the leak started. Consequently, tracing the path of the leak is paramount to both solving the problem and identifying all the areas affected by the leak.
After the source of the leak and the affected areas are identified, your roofer can begin repair work. Depending on the nature of the leak, this may involve replacing roof vents, flashing, or even shingles. If the damage is extensive, they may need to replace the underlayment or work on the roof deck.
